The Core Processes of an Apparel Factory
At the heart of any apparel factory lies a structured production workflow designed to maximize efficiency and minimize errors. It typically begins with design and prototyping, where digital tools and physical samples bring concepts to life. Once a design is approved, the factory moves to fabric sourcing and cutting, utilizing computerized systems to ensure precision and reduce material waste. Sewing and assembly follow, with teams of skilled workers operating industrial machines to construct garments according to specifications. Throughout these stages, quality checks are integrated to identify and rectify issues early, ensuring that the final products meet industry standards and client expectations. By streamlining these core processes, apparel factories can deliver high-quality clothing on time and within budget.
Technology and Automation in Garment Manufacturing
Modern apparel factories are increasingly embracing technology to enhance productivity and accuracy. From automated cutting machines and robotic sewing arms to 3D prototyping software, innovations are revolutionizing traditional manufacturing methods. These technologies not only speed up production but also improve consistency, allowing factories to handle large orders without compromising on quality. Additionally, data analytics and Internet of Things (IoT) devices enable real-time monitoring of equipment and workflows, facilitating predictive maintenance and reducing downtime. As the industry evolves, the integration of artificial intelligence and smart factories promises further advancements, making apparel manufacturing more agile and responsive to market changes.
Sustainability and Ethical Practices in Apparel Production
In response to growing consumer awareness, many apparel factories are prioritizing sustainability and ethical labor practices. This includes using eco-friendly materials like organic cotton or recycled fibers, implementing water-saving dyeing techniques, and reducing energy consumption through renewable sources. Factories may also adopt circular economy principles, such as recycling fabric scraps or designing for longevity. On the ethical front, compliance with labor standards—such as fair wages, safe working conditions, and no child labor—is crucial for building trust and credibility. Certifications like GOTS (Global Organic Textile Standard) or B Corp can signal a factory’s commitment to responsible production, appealing to brands and consumers who value social and environmental integrity.
Quality Control and Assurance in Garment Manufacturing
Maintaining high-quality standards is essential for any apparel factory to succeed in a competitive market. Quality control involves multiple checkpoints, from inspecting raw materials for defects to testing finished garments for durability, colorfastness, and fit. Factories often employ specialized teams and advanced equipment, such as spectrophotometers for color matching and tensile testers for fabric strength. By adhering to rigorous quality assurance protocols, factories can minimize returns, enhance customer satisfaction, and build long-term partnerships with brands. Continuous improvement through feedback loops and regular audits ensures that quality remains a top priority throughout the production cycle.
The Future of Apparel Factories: Trends and Innovations
Looking ahead, apparel factories are set to become even more innovative and adaptable. Key trends include the rise of on-demand manufacturing, which reduces overproduction by producing items only as needed, and the adoption of digital twins for virtual prototyping and supply chain optimization. Customization and personalization are also gaining traction, enabled by technologies like 3D printing and AI-driven design tools. Furthermore, as global supply chains face disruptions, many factories are exploring localized production and nearshoring to increase resilience. By staying ahead of these trends, apparel factories can not only improve their operational efficiency but also contribute to a more sustainable and consumer-centric fashion industry.
